Role Summary
Operations & Performance
1. Responsible for the safe and efficient operation of power generation systems, including control room supervision, plant performance optimisation, HV switching, emergency response, and compliance with operational, safety, and regulatory standards.
2. Provides leadership in shift operations, supports maintenance activities, and contributes to continuous improvement across performance, training, and engineering functions.
HSSE
1. Accountable for ensuring day-to-day safety and environmental compliance on site, including implementation of HSSE policies, coordination of safe systems of work, dynamic risk assessments, active participation in safety forums and continuous improvement initiatives.
Scheduling & Reporting
1. Supports operational planning and reporting through coordination with National Grid and internal stakeholders, accurate shift logging, incident reporting, and use of plant monitoring systems.
2. Assist with outage scheduling, safety documentation, and continuous improvement of operational procedures.
Improvements & Projects
1. Contribute to plant efficiency and reliability through project work, engineering improvements, and active participation in the Plant Leadership Team, while supporting wider business initiatives as needed.
People Management
1. Build and maintain a culture of teamwork where team members can and want to contribute to their full potential.
2. Participate in employee recruitment, setting goals, yearly reviews and team performance.
3. Ensure that adequate shift cover to meet operational demands.
Why you?
As our next Shift Team Leader, you will have a minimum of 5 years’ practical experience in heavy industrial power generation plant equipment, such as gas and steam turbines and high-pressure boilers.
Education/Experience
* Minimum of HND in an Operational/Engineering discipline (qualifications below this may be acceptable if evidenced by suitable experience)
* Knowledge and experience of power generation processes, Safety from the System and Safety Rules, HV switchgear and switching, water / steam cycle and cooling water system chemistry, performance monitoring, reading of technical drawings, use of computers and PC-based applications
